Dr. Liesbeth Siderius, paediatrician aspires to optimize care for children with rare and disabling conditions. Trained in paediatrics and genetics she has experience working in a hospital (secondary) paediatrics, clinical (academic) genetics and preventive (primary) child health care in the Netherlands.
She has been a volunteer for patient organizations working with and for them. Acknowledging the mere existence of the patient organization and their expertise needs permanent advocacy. With the establishment of a rare disease working group of the European Academy of Pediatrics, the importance of rare conditions in paediatrics was endorsed.
